    I've seen a trend within the last few years. A lot of hiring managers have said "tell me about the best boss you have ever had and about the worst supervisor you have ever had." That to me is a question within a question. On the first, they want to see what working conditions were the right fit for you and what you got excited about.
    The second is to see if or how bad you talk trash about someone else. Both of these I think can tell them a LOT about the kind of personality you have.

      @@TheMillionaireRecruiter the hardest questions asked were “what is my biggest professional failure?” And also, “how do I source if we don’t have the budget for a LinkedIn or indeed? “ I would love if you had an answer for the second question.

    • @TheMillionaireRecruiter
      @TheMillionaireRecruiter  Рік тому +1

      @@GraphyteTV The failure question is a good one. They are trying to grasp what your relationship is with failure. You can source a lot on Linkedin for free. You can also do Google x-ray searches and join slack groups. Plus, you can get Linkedin Sales Navigator for $99 a month. In my opinion, if a company can't afford at least that, I wouldn't work there.
